Discovering Discounted Furniture Pieces: Your Guide to Affordable Home Furnishing
Whether you're an experienced interior designer or a house owner aiming to refresh your space, discovering quality furniture at discounted prices can be an exciting experience. Discounted furniture pieces not just help property owners conserve money but likewise allow them to explore diverse designs and designs without breaking the bank. This short article dives into the very best locations to find discounted furniture, the advantages of picking discounted items, and pointers for making informed buying choices.
The Allure of Discounted Furniture
Discounted furniture offers a fantastic chance for anybody aiming to spruce up their living space without spending beyond your means. Here are a few compelling reasons many pick to go the discounted path:
- Affordability: The most obvious advantage is the price. Homeowners can provide their homes at a fraction of the normal cost, allowing them to designate funds elsewhere, such as for decoration or renovation.
- Variety: Discounted products typically consist of a vast array of designs, from traditional to modern, making it possible for people to mix and match styles to fit their visual choices.
- Quality: Many discount sellers use high-quality furniture that is either a little damaged or out of season. Buyers can score deals on items that remain robust and stylish in spite of their reduced rates.
Where to Find Discounted Furniture Pieces
Below is a list of popular places and platforms where buyers can discover stylish discounted furniture:
Online Marketplaces:
- Wayfair - Known for a huge selection of furniture, Wayfair regularly offers discounts and flash sales.
- Amazon - The online giant has a furniture sector boasting various pieces at discounted costs.
- Facebook Marketplace - A community-driven platform where users sell utilized or brand-new furniture at lower prices.
Thrift and consignment stores:
- These shops can be bonanza for special furniture pieces. Items are frequently cost deeply discounted costs as they are normally secondhand.
Outlet Stores:
- Major furniture brands typically have outlet shops where they sell surplus or floor models at a discount.
- Examples consist of Ashley HomeStore Outlet and IKEA's As-Is area.
Sales Events:
- Most retailers hold seasonal sales during holidays like labor day, memorial day, and Black Friday offering more price reductions.
Local garage sales:
- Many property owners sell their excess furniture during garage sales, typically offering exceptional deals for eager consumers.
Advantages of Purchasing Discounted Furniture
When debating in between buying brand-new or discounted furniture, it's vital to think about the myriad of benefits that accompany the latter:
- Sustainability: Purchasing utilized or discounted furniture promotes sustainability by lowering waste and extending the lifecycle of pre-existing items.
- Special Finds: Thrift stores and consignment stores frequently feature special, vintage pieces that can include character to any home.
- Customization Opportunities: Many discounted pieces can be easily upcycled or refurbished, permitting homeowners to express their creativity and individual design.
Tips for Buying Discounted Furniture
While discounted furniture provides a great possibility to save, purchasers must likewise remain vigilant to guarantee quality purchases. Here are some handy pointers for making confident purchasing choices:
- Measure Your Space: Before dedicating to a piece, measure the location where you mean to put it to ensure it fits conveniently within your home.
- Inspect the Quality: Always examine the furniture carefully for indications of wear or damage. Look for structural integrity by testing if drawers open efficiently and examining for sturdy building.
- Research Brand Reputations: Investigate the brand names, particularly when buying online, to establish their track record for quality and durability.
- Look for Returns: Understand the return policy of the seller, particularly when acquiring utilized products. Having the alternative to return or exchange makes sure peace of mind.
Frequently Asked Questions about Discounted Furniture
1. Where can I discover top quality discounted furniture?
You can find premium discounted furniture at online markets, outlet shops, thrift shops, and during sales occasions offered by various sellers.
2. What should I try to find when buying used furniture?
When buying utilized furniture, check for wear, damage, and structural stability. Additionally, make sure that the style lines up with your preferences.
3. Is it possible to work out prices on discounted furniture?
In many cases, particularly at flea markets or local sales, you might have the ability to negotiate. Always be respectful and reasonable in your requests.
4. Exist particular times of the year when discounts are more prevalent?
Sales occasions frequently accompany holidays like Labor Day, Memorial Day, and Black Friday, making these outstanding times to purchase discounted furniture.
5. How do I care for discounted furniture to lengthen its life-span?
Basic care includes regular cleansing, preventing extended direct exposure to sunshine, sticking to weight limitations, and carrying out needed repair work quickly.
